Family cars are usually simple, durable and not very expensive (less than 30,000 US Dollars) – a car that is not so big that it can make the family comfortable, it could be an SUV or a standard sedan depending how big is your family, if you live in a city with small family, sedan is perfect because of the heavy traffic, a small car roam around easily. However if your family is big, a spacious car is right for you or better an SUV. Fuel efficiency is also one of the highest priority in a family car and most especially the air intakes and filters. Cold Air Intakes will smooth out the operation of the engine by applying a less-restricting air filter and a clearer path from the intake to the engine. A high quality air intakes means more oxygen, more crisp clean air, and more performance to increase engine power and efficiency.
